Q: What is the maximum cutting thickness of a high speed shearing machine?

A: High speed shearing machines typically cut materials up to 20mm thick. Advanced models with hydraulic assistance can handle thicker materials. Always consult manufacturer specifications for exact capabilities.

Q: How does a high frequency plastic welding machine ensure consistent seals?

A: It uses electromagnetic waves to generate precise molecular friction. Automated pressure controls maintain uniform contact during the fusion process. This creates hermetic seals on PVC, PET, and polyurethane materials.

Q: What materials can a high frequency pipe welding machine join?

A: This equipment welds PVC, polyethylene, and polypropylene pipes. It achieves fusion temperatures between 200-300°C. The process maintains pipe structural integrity while creating leak-proof joints.

Q: What safety features do high speed shearing machines include?

A: They feature dual-hand operation controls and light curtain sensors. Emergency stop buttons instantly halt blade movement. Blade guards and electrical interlocks prevent accidental contact during operation.

Q: Why choose high frequency plastic welding over alternatives?

A: It provides faster cycle times than ultrasonic welding. The process generates stronger molecular bonds than adhesive joining. It also eliminates consumables like glue sticks or fasteners.
